Bank of America Raises Progressive (NYSE:PGR) Price Target to $331.00

Progressive (NYSE:PGRFree Report) had its target price hoisted by Bank of America from $319.00 to $331.00 in a research note published on Wednesday morning, Benzinga reports. The firm currently has a buy rating on the insurance provider’s stock.

Progressive (NYSE:PGRGet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Tuesday, July 16th. The insurance provider reported $2.65 EPS for the quarter, topping the consensus estimate of $2.04 by $0.61. The firm had revenue of $17.90 billion during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$17.54 billion. Progressive had a return on equity of 33.01% and a net margin of 10.17%. The company’s quarterly revenue was up 21.6%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period in the prior year, the business posted $0.57 earnings per share. As a group, equities research analysts expect that Progressive will post 13.07 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Progressive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

The Progressive Corporation, an insurance holding company, provides personal and commercial auto, personal residential and commercial property, business related general liability, and other specialty property-casualty insurance products and related services in the United States. It operates in three segments: Personal Lines, Commercial Lines, and Property.
